Codepen is a social network for developers to show off their work, ask and answer questions, and exchange ideas. It's like a Reddit for coding and design, with a large community of talented web developers.
Codepen is a social development environment that allows developers to showcase their work and experiment with HTML, CSS, and JavaScript in a collaborative space. Codepen’s focus on visual and interactive development...
Codepen is a social development environment for front-end designers and developers. Build and deploy a website, show off your work, build test cases to learn.
